Queen’s Mysterious Letter: Written In 1986, To Be Opened in 2085!

Sydney: There’s a secret letter written by Queen Elizabeth II, who passed away last week after reigning for a record 70 years.

The letter was written in November 1986 and addressed to the people of Sydney. But it can only be opened in 2085!

According to 7NEWS Australia, has been kept in a vault in the Queen Victoria Building in Sydney. Even the Queen’s personal staff is unaware of the contents of the letter, which is hidden inside a glass case in a restricted area.

The Queen wrote the ‘mysterious’ letter to celebrate the restoration of Queen Victoria Building, which was built in 1898 to mark the Diamond Jubilee of her great-grandmother, Queen Victoria.

In her instruction addressed it to the Mayor of Sydney, the Queen wrote: “On a suitable day to be selected by you in the year 2085 AD, would you please open this envelope and convey to the citizens of Sydney my message to them.”

Australia proclaimed King Charles III as the Head of state on Sunday.

Sydney paid tribute to the Queen by lighting up the Opera House.
